Nuit blanche Around the World

Since the first Nuit blanche in Paris in 2002, the concept—an original idea conceived by Christophe Girard, deputy mayor in charge of culture for the Mairie de Paris—has spread to the four corners of the planet, winning over new cities every year. And we’re no slouches ourselves well: Montréal was an immediate convert to the Nuit blanche movement and will celebrate its 9th edition this year. This cultural, artistic and eclectic celebration lights up our city with 1001 activities, inviting night owls to discover or re-discover tons of artists and venues while revealing in the sparkling and extraordinary ambience.
